He's spent four decades saving homes and lives, but even John Manspile is prone to a good surprise. "I have to say, they got me good today," Manspile said.
After forty years of serving Buchanan as a volunteer firefighter, Manspile was honored on Friday by those closest to him.
"I got to see him stand beside people, hold their hand and tell them everything's going to be OK because the fire department is there," Buchanan Fire Chief Craig Bryant said. "That's why he's my hero."
"Hero" is a word that gets thrown around a lot, but Manspile embraces his role as a leader in his community.
"I have this demeanor that just calms them down," Manspile said.
